Class OneModifierComposite
A binding with an additional modifier. The bound controls only trigger when the modifier is pressed.

Remarks
This composite can be used to require a button to be held in order to "activate" another binding. This is most commonly used on keyboards to require one of the modifier keys (shift, ctrl, or alt) to be held in combination with another control, e.g. "CTRL+1".
// Create a button action that triggers when CTRL+1
// is pressed on the keyboard.
var action = new InputAction(type: InputActionType.Button);
action.AddCompositeBinding("OneModifier")
.With("Modifier", "<Keyboard>/ctrl")
.With("Binding", "<Keyboard>/1")

Fields
binding
Binding for the control that is gated by the modifier. The composite will assume the value of this control while the modifier is considered pressed (that is, has a magnitude equal to or greater than the button press point).
